Former Manchester United midfielder Kleberson believes that Casemiro's pedigree before moving to Old Trafford stands him in good stead to become a leader at the club.
Before moving to the North West, Casemiro had already won five Champions Leagues, three La Ligas, three Club World Cups and a Copa America.
His ability to win the major prizes in world football have helped him to adapt quickly at United since his summer transfer. The defensive midfielder has made 35 appearances for United so far this campaign and some have tipped him to be the next permanent captain of the club if Harry Maguire leaves and Bruno Fernandes does not take on the duty instead.
